This should fix the following warning:

=A0LD =A0 =A0 =A0arch/powerpc/sysdev/xics/built-in.o
WARNING: arch/powerpc/sysdev/xics/built-in.o(.text+0x1310): Section mism=
atch in
quoted
reference from the function .icp_native_init() to the function
.init.text:.icp_native_init_one_node()
The function .icp_native_init() references
the function __init .icp_native_init_one_node().
This is often because .icp_native_init lacks a __init
annotation or the annotation of .icp_native_init_one_node is wrong.

icp_native_init() is only referenced in `arch/powerpc/sysdev/xics/xics-c=
ommon.c'
quoted
by xics_init() which is itself marked with __init.

This warning still appears, though:

WARNING: arch/powerpc/sysdev/built-in.o(.text+0xf6b8): Section mismatch i=
n
reference from the function .ics_rtas_init() to the function
.init.text:.xics_register_ics()
The function .ics_rtas_init() references
the function __init .xics_register_ics().
This is often because .ics_rtas_init lacks a __init
annotation or the annotation of .xics_register_ics is wrong.

However, now we get another similar warning:

WARNING: drivers/built-in.o(.text+0x259c484): Section mismatch in referen=
ce from
the function .tc3589x_keypad_open() to the function
.devinit.text:.tc3589x_keypad_init_key_hardware()
The function .tc3589x_keypad_open() references
the function __devinit .tc3589x_keypad_init_key_hardware().
This is often because .tc3589x_keypad_open lacks a __devinit
annotation or the annotation of .tc3589x_keypad_init_key_hardware is wron=
g.
I'm not sure what to do at this point, because I have a suspicion that ad=
ding
__devinit to tc3589x_keypad_open() is wrong.
tc3589x_keypad_init_key_hardware() annotation looks plain wrong.
